Event description

Employee partially amputates finger when caught in vertical

Investigation abstract

At 8:00 a.m. on August 5, 2021, an employee was working as a mill operator for a custom metal fabrication shop was milling a custom aluminum part in the production area. The employee had worked for the employer for over 6 years. The employee was operating a HAAS CNC Model VF-0 Vertical Mill (Serial 23309). When he reached into the mill to adjust a part, the employee contacted the rotating spindle. The employee was hospitalized to treat a partially amputated right index finger.
